(19 mm) hose barb on heat exchanger. Use the same practices as typical below waterline seawater plumbing (Refer to Figure 40 and 41).\u00a0 Required flow rate is 4 GPM (15.1 LPM) minimum and 8 GPM (30.3 LPM) maximum.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Connect seawater return to overboard hull fitting.&nbsp; Use the same practices as typical below waterline seawater plumbing.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>In addition to initial operation at dock, new <span translate=\"no\"><span translate=\"no\">Seakeeper<\/span><\/span> installations should be checked with a flow meter for minimum 4 GPM (16 LPM) flow while vessel is at speed and when backing down. If no other method of confirming flow is available, discharge line may be temporarily diverted to a bucket. Flow is calculated from time to fill a known volume.&nbsp; A self-priming sea water pump (customer\/installer supplied) may be required due to installation location to maintain water flow in all underway conditions where cavitation near the intake may occur and potentially cause an air-lock condition restricting seawater flow to the heat exchanger.<br>\n<ol class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li>To prevent cavitation \/ aeration of the seawater intake a forward-facing scoop should be utilized. In addition, the seawater intake should be located in a location that will not aerate during normal underway operation.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Inspect raw water plumbing after sea trial for any signs of leakage.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Heat exchanger contains removable endcaps to provide access for cleaning the tube bundle.<\/li>\n<\/ol>\n\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-image\">\n<figure class=\"aligncenter size-full is-resized\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"1508\" height=\"937\" src=\"https:\/\/manuals.seakeeper.com\/seakeeper\/wp-content\/uploads\/18-Cooling-Water-Scehmatic-w-Valve.png\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-20942\" style=\"width:676px;height:auto\" srcset=\"https:\/\/manuals.seakeeper.com\/seakeeper\/wp-content\/uploads\/18-Cooling-Water-Scehmatic-w-Valve.png 1508w, https:\/\/manuals.seakeeper.com\/seakeeper\/wp-content\/uploads\/18-Cooling-Water-Scehmatic-w-Valve-768x477.png 768w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 1508px) 100vw, 1508px\" \/><figcaption class=\"wp-element-caption\"><strong><em>Figure 40 &#8211; <\/em><\/strong><em>Typical <span translate=\"no\">Seakeeper<\/span> 18 Seawater Plumbing<\/em><\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<\/div>\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-image\">\n<figure class=\"aligncenter size-large is-resized\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"3000\" height=\"2037\" src=\"https:\/\/manuals.seakeeper.com\/seakeeper\/wp-content\/uploads\/SK18-CBRO-IM-Cooling-SW-3000x2037.png\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-16201\" style=\"width:600px;height:408px\" srcset=\"https:\/\/manuals.seakeeper.com\/seakeeper\/wp-content\/uploads\/SK18-CBRO-IM-Cooling-SW-3000x2037.png 3000w, https:\/\/manuals.seakeeper.com\/seakeeper\/wp-content\/uploads\/SK18-CBRO-IM-Cooling-SW-768x522.png 768w, https:\/\/manuals.seakeeper.com\/seakeeper\/wp-content\/uploads\/SK18-CBRO-IM-Cooling-SW-1536x1043.png 1536w, https:\/\/manuals.seakeeper.com\/seakeeper\/wp-content\/uploads\/SK18-CBRO-IM-Cooling-SW-2048x1391.png 2048w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 3000px) 100vw, 3000px\" \/><figcaption class=\"wp-element-caption\"><strong><em>Figure 41<\/em> &#8211; <\/strong><em><span translate=\"no\">Seakeeper<\/span> 18 Seawater Connections<\/em><\/figcaption><\/figure>\n<\/div>\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><span translate=\"no\">Seakeeper<\/span> Optional DC Seawater Pump (P\/N 30322)<\/h2>\n\n\n\n<ol class=\"wp-block-list\">\n<li><span translate=\"no\"><span translate=\"no\">Seakeeper<\/span><\/span> offers a self-priming DC Seawater pump as an optional addition, P\/N 30322\u2013 DC Seawater Pump Assembly, shown in Figure 42.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>The <span translate=\"no\"><span translate=\"no\">Seakeeper<\/span><\/span> Seawater Pump is a 24 VDC pump.<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>The pump assembly is pre-wired for connection to <span translate=\"no\"><span translate=\"no\">Seakeeper<\/span><\/span> 18 Seawater Pump Output Cable and includes a seawater strainer and various fittings.
